Résumé Chez le rat, les injections dedl-thréo-3,4-dihydroxyphénylsérine, un précurseur pharmacologique synthétique de la noradrénaline, provoquent une conversion de moins de 1% au 4-hydroxy-3-méthoxyphényl-glycol, le métabolite urinaire majeur de la noradrénaline dans cette espèce. Un nouveau cheminement qui entraîne une coupure latérale de la chaîne prit environ 10% de la dose et un autre 10% fût excrété comme un amino-acideO-méthylé; le sort de quelque 80% est inconnu. 相似文献

Résumé L'effet de la phenazine methosulfate (PMS) sur l'activité de plusieurs enzymes oxydatifs a été étudié. En tant que transporteur d'électron, la PMS a un rôle important sur la coloration des isoenzymes séparés par électrophorèse en gel d'amidon. En ce qui concerne la déshydrogénase lactique, un excès de PMS provoque une coloration diffuse, alors que dans le cas de la déshydrogénase succinique on observe l'apparition de «bandes négatives» qui n'ont pas encore été décrites.

Computational approaches for detecting co-evolution in proteins allow for the identification of protein–protein interaction networks in different organisms and the assignment of function to under-explored proteins. The detection of co-variation of amino acids within or between proteins, moreover, allows for the discovery of residue–residue contacts and highlights functional residues that can affect the binding affinity, catalytic activity, or substrate specificity of a protein. To explore the functional impact of co-evolutionary changes in proteins, a combined experimental and computational approach must be recruited. Here, we review recent studies that apply computational and experimental tools to obtain novel insight into the structure, function, and evolution of proteins. Specifically, we describe the application of co-evolutionary analysis for predicting high-resolution three-dimensional structures of proteins. In addition, we describe computational approaches followed by experimental analysis for identifying specificity-determining residues in proteins. Finally, we discuss studies addressing the importance of such residues in terms of the functional divergence of proteins, allowing proteins to evolve new functions while avoiding crosstalk with existing cellular pathways or forming reproductive barriers and hence promoting speciation. 相似文献

Summary Adult rats were subjected to either a sham operation (S-rats) or a 60% partial pancreatectomy (P-rats). Both P- and S-rats were normoglycemic and normoinsulinemic after surgery. Four weeks later, the animals were injected i.v. with 1 ml of either 0.9% (w/v) saline or 30% (w/v) D-glucose, and after 5 min whole pancreatic blood flow (PBF) and islet blood flow (IBF) were measured, using a microsphere technique. In the saline-injected P-rats both PBF and IBF values were, higher than in S-rats (p<0.001 for both values). Administration of glucose had no effects on PBF in either S- or P-rats when compared to saline-injected animals. IBF was, however, markedly increased (p<0.01) by glucose in S-rats in comparison with saline-injected S-rats, whilst no difference in IBF was observed between glucose- and saline-injected P-rats. The fraction of PBF diverted through the islets (fIBF) was approximately 10% in S-rats and 20% in P-rats. Glucose increased fIBF in S-rats, but had no effect in P-rats. In conclusion, in S-rats a glucose-stimulated insulin release is accompanied by an increase in IBF, but this is not observed in P-rats. 相似文献
